Yes, polyurethane foam can be used to stabilize a house foundation, though its application depends on the severity of the settlement and the specific soil conditions.
In many cases, polyurethane foam injection is used for slab stabilization and to fill underground voids, which restores integrity to sunken concrete surfaces like garage floors. It is particularly effective in Denver’s expansive clay soils because the foam is waterproof, lightweight, and resists moisture intrusion.
